Product Description: Polycaprolactone diol is widely used in the production of polyurethanes, where it serves as a key component in creating flexible, durable, and biocompatible materials. Its applications span various industries, including automotive, where it is used in coatings, adhesives, and sealants to enhance performance and longevity. In the medical field, it is utilized in the development of biodegradable implants, drug delivery systems, and tissue engineering scaffolds due to its biocompatibility and controlled degradation properties. Additionally, it is employed in the manufacture of specialty elastomers and coatings for textiles, providing improved elasticity and resistance to wear and tear. Its versatility also extends to the production of high-performance resins and inks, offering excellent adhesion and flexibility.
